Hopefully with the new drainage setup I can get them through the finish in good shape.
 
With the current setup I'm getting nighttime temps as low as 58°f. So there's more color showing up throughout the tent.
I've heard stories of purple Trainwreck not being purple but some mine has a little color to it so far.
The raspberry diesel hasn't added that much color.
Except for the buds that are getting touched by the MaxBloom's graces.


I've only run Bagseed Barbie under blurples and her colors look normal. The plant directly under the MaxBloom is obviously taller, it makes a small Hill in the canopy. The buds are frostier and darker than the plants in front of and behind it. Under a cheap blurple and photon board respectively. +1 to the MaxBloom.

The purple Trainwreck with the most Purple is also exposed to the most blurple light. The one in the middle touched by the maxbloom is one I won't keep, ugly veg growth, the buds are not impressive. The back row with no blurples has a little color starting.

So I'd have to say this shows that light source plays a significant role in plant pigmentation.
